President Donald Trump’s Schedule for Tuesday, January 21, 2020

President Donald Trump will deliver the opening remarks at the Davos World Economic Forum then attend a series of meetings with foreign leaders and business executives.

President Trump’s Itinerary for 1/21/20 – note: this  page will be updated during the day if events warrant

All Times Local/EST

  • 8:25 AM / 2:25 AM Arrive at Zurich Airport – Zurich, Switzerland
  • 8:35 AM / 2:35 AM Depart Zurich, Switzerland, en route to Davos, Switzerland – Marine One
  • 9:20 AM / 3:20 AM Arrive at InterContinental Davos Landing Zone – Davos, Switzerland
  • 9:30 AM / 3:30 AM Depart InterContinental Davos Landing Zone en route to InterContinental Davos – Motorcade
  • 9:35 AM / 3:35 AM Arrive at InterContinental Davos – Davos, Switzerland
  • 11:10 AM / 5:10 AM Depart InterContinental Davos en route to Davos Congress Centre – Motorcade
  • 11:20 AM / 5:10 AM Arrive at Davos Congress Centre – Davos, Switzerland
  • 11:30 AM / 5:30 AM Deliver opening remarks at the World Economic Forum [Live Stream]
  • 12:15 PM / 6:15 AM Participate in a pull-aside meeting with the Founder and Executive Chairman of the World Economic Forum
  • 12:35 PM / 6:35 AM Participate in a reception with the International Business Council
  • 2:30 PM / 8:30 AM Participate in a bilateral meeting with the President of the European Commission
  • 4:15 PM / 10:15 AM Participate in a bilateral meeting with the President of the Swiss Confederation
  • 5:20 PM / 11:20 AM Participate in a bilateral meeting with the Prime Minister of the Islamic Republic of Pakistan
  • 6:30 PM / 12:30 PM Participate in a dinner with Global Chief Executive Officers
  • 7:50 PM / 1:50 PM Depart Davos Congress Centre en route to overnight accommodations – Motorcade
  • 8:00 PM / 2:00 PM Arrive at overnight accommodations – Davos, Switzerland
